C This module of the PL/M-VAX compiler handles the INITIAL and
C DATA attributes of a declaration.
C
C-----------------------------------------------------------------------
C
C R E V I S I O N H I S T O R Y
C
C 29SEP81 Alex Hunter 1. Allow DATA attribute with EXTERNAL. (V5.3)
C 14NOV81 Alex Hunter 1. Change psect if constant data is to be
C placed in $PLM_ROM. (V6.2)
